Position Summary:

Our San Francisco office is seeking a Litigation Paralegal with experience in the area of general civil and complex business litigation who will perform a variety of duties including researching law, investigating facts, and preparing documents for attorneys according to established policies and procedures.

 

Duties and Responsibilities:

  • Continual review and management of case files from inception through mediation/arbitration/trial/settlement.
  • Prepare subpoenas compelling depositions and/or document productions.
  • Prepare initial discovery, i.e., interrogatories, request for production, request for admissions.
  • Prepare draft responses to discovery, including document productions and corresponding privilege logs.
  • Prepare attorneys for depositions.
  • Research, vet and engage with subject matter experts.
  • E-file in both State and Federal Court systems.
  • Monitor deadlines for responses and timeliness.
  • Prepare legal documents such as briefs, pleadings, fact/medical chronologies, agreements, and/or trial and/or mediation binders for use by attorneys.
  • Investigate facts as requested by attorneys.
  • Trial preparation- prepare trial notebooks, exhibit lists, witness lists, trial subpoenas; engage in witness management; schedule trial testimony; prepare and manipulate trial presentations and other trial-related tasks as necessary.
  • Attend trial as necessary.
